How can you tell if a sweet potato has gone bad?

Spoiled sweet potatoes have soft, spongy spots. They might have turned dark brown or black. Any mold is suspicious. Reject sweet potatoes that show signs of shriveling.

Do sweet potatoes ever go bad?

When stored correctly, the sweet potatoes should last for a month or two before they begin to go bad. They are such a useful food to store in your pantry.

How do you store uncooked sweet potatoes?

Avoid storing sweet potatoes in the refrigerator, which will produce a hard center and unpleasant taste. Instead, store your sweet potatoes in a cool, dry, well ventilated container. For best results, store them in a basement or root cellar away from strong heat sources

How do you know if a sweet potato has gone bad?

Once sweet potatoes turn mushy, you can be sure that they have gone bad. Usually, their ends become soft before turning brown or black. As soon as these parts spoil, the flavor of the whole tubers will be affected. In some cases, you can see wrinkles on the surface.
